Каков наиболее правильный способ установки сервера apache 2, php5, mysql и phpMyAdmin?
Я установил его на этой неделе, и у меня было много проблем без решения, поэтому теперь, когда я переустановил Ubuntu 13.04, я не хочу повторять ту же ошибку снова.
Katya
20.Июнь.2022 05:42:21
2
Из командной строки:
sudo apt-get install taskselsudo tasksel install lamp-server
https://help.ubuntu.com/community/ApacheMySQLPHP
Установить Apache2
sudo apt-get updatesudo apt-get install apache2sudo apt-get install php mysql-server mysql-client php5-mysql libapache2-mod-auth-mysql php-mbstring php5-gd libapache2-mod-php5sudo mysql_install_db
Установить пароль для mysql
sudo /usr/bin/mysql_secure_installation
Затем установите php
sudo apt-get install php5 libapache2-mod-php5 php5-mcryptsudo apt-get install php5-mysql php5-curl php5-gd php5-intl php-pear php5-imagick php5-imap php5-mcrypt php5-memcache php5-ming php5-ps php5-pspell php5-recode php5-snmp php5-sqlite php5-tidy php5-xmlrpc php5-xsl
Затем, чтобы проверить PHP
sudo vim /var/www/info.php<?phpphpinfo();?>sudo /etc/init.d/apache2 restart
Установить phpmyadmin
apt-get install phpmyadmin
Во время установки он запросит некоторые настройки для выбора сервера apache или lighthttpd choosem apache
Выберите Apache
Выберите нет для dbconfig-common
Теперь перейдите в веб-браузер и откройте IP-адрес, указанный с помощью /phpmyadmin/
eg : http://192.168.122.69/phpmyadmin/
Используйте Свой логин, который вы использовали для установки mysql
Регистрационная информация, которую я всегда использую для демонстрационных целей, - это
root и пароль - admin123
Самый быстрый и мой любимый - откройте терминал и введите
sudo apt-get install lamp-server^ phpmyadmin
MaxAnt
20.Июнь.2022 06:07:34
5
Я разработал несколько шагов для установки php 5.3 + Apache на Ubuntu 14.
Сначала запишите в файл следующие репозитории /etc/apt/sources.list.d/ubuntu-old.list
deb http://55.archive.ubuntu.com/ubuntu/ trusty maindeb http://security.ubuntu.com/ubuntu precise-security main universedeb http://cz.archive.ubuntu.com/ubuntu precise main universe
бежать apt-get update
и затем
sudo apt-get install php5=5.3.10-1ubuntu3.19 php5-cli=5.3.10-1ubuntu3.19 php5-common=5.3.10-1ubuntu3.19 libapache2-mod-php5=5.3.10-1ubuntu3.19 apache2=2.2.22-1ubuntu1.9 apache2-mpm-prefork=2.2.22-1ubuntu1.9 apache2.2-common=2.2.22-1ubuntu1.9 apache2.2-bin=2.2.22-1ubuntu1.9 php5-pgsql=5.3.10-1ubuntu3.19 php5-xdebug=2.1.0-1
Я протестировал каждую команду, она работала нормально!
В Ubuntu 13.10 у меня возникла ошибка при установке phpmyadmin
:
Errors were encountered while processing: javascript-common
Когда я загрузил страницу в свой браузер, она появилась как:
error: json missing
Нашел ответ здесь:https://superuser.com/questions/639945/how-to-fix-the-phpmyadmin-error-json-extension-is-missing .